Overview
Corcoran North is a rural neighborhood in Corcoran, California, with a median home price of $365,511 and average rent of $1,724.
The area has a low vacancy rate of 2.8%, indicating tight housing supply, and a high rate of renter occupancy.

Housing market and real estate character
Corcoran North's housing stock mainly consists of medium to small single-family homes and small apartment buildings, with most residences built between 1970 and 1999.
| Renter Occupied Rate | High |
|---|---|
| Housing Type | Medium to small single-family homes and small apartment buildings |
| Housing Age | Mostly built 1970-1999 |

Families & Lifestyle
Corcoran North has a high concentration of single mother households, high child poverty, and a workforce heavily employed in farming and manufacturing.
| Single Mother Households | Higher than 99.7% of U.S. neighborhoods |
|---|---|
| Child Poverty Rate | 55.4% |
| Farming Employment | 28.4% |
Demographics
| College Graduated Adults | 6.7% |
|---|---|
| Income Level | Low income |
| Child Poverty Rate | 55.4% |
| Top Languages | Spanish (57.7%), English (41.2%) |
| Top Ancestries | Mexican (77.6%), Italian (8.3%), Puerto Rican (4.9%), Spanish (4.2%), Sub-Saharan African (2.7%) |
Commute
Most residents have short commutes under 15 minutes, with a high rate of driving alone and carpooling to work.
Corcoran North features short commutes and a high carpool rate, reflecting its rural and agricultural character.
| Commute Time Under 15 Minutes | 40.2% |
|---|---|
| Drive Alone Rate | 69.1% |
| Carpool Rate | 27.2% |
